    A Major Character Won’t Be Returning For ALIEN: COVENANT

    By Jacob DresslerFebruary 1, 2016

    prometheus2movie

    Ridley Scott returned to the Alien franchise in 2012 with Prometheus, both a spin-off and prequel to the 1979 Alien.

    And whether you hated or loved it, the film was successful enough for Fox to announce a sequel. Although it seems that Ridley Scott wants to bring it closer to Alien and further from Prometheus, with the new title being Alien: Covenant.

    One of the more interesting developments is that Noomi Rapace, who played Dr. Elizabeth Shaw in Prometheus, is said by director Ridley Scott to not be returning for the film.

    She played one of the only two survivors. The other being Michael Fassbender’s David who is confirmed to return.

    Story details are scarce, but it is said to take place ten years after Prometheus and that it will involve a new cast of characters who stumble upon an isolated planet, inhabited by the synthetic David.

    It is also said to bring back all of the familiar Xenomorph creatures that the Alien franchise is known for – set for release in 2017.
